Comprehending Mobile Car Key Replacement
Mobile car key replacement includes a professional visiting a consumer's area to either replace a lost key or program a brand-new one for the vehicle. This service can be a lifesaver for those who find themselves locked out of their cars or in need of a spare key and can not make it to a dealership or locksmith professional. The procedure is usually fast, effective, and affordable.
Key Services Offered
Mobile car key replacement services normally offer a range of choices, consisting of:
Key Duplication: Creating an additional key from an existing one, perfect for households or to have a backup key.Key Fob Replacement: Replacing or reprogramming key fobs for modern-day automobiles equipped with remote access features.Transponder Key Programming: Programming a new transponder key that operates utilizing a microchip to communicate with the vehicle's ignition system.Lockout Services: Gaining access to a locked vehicle when the keys are lost or locked within.Advantages of Mobile Car Key Replacement

How much does mobile car key replacement expense?
Costs can vary considerably based on aspects such as the type of key, vehicle make and design, and place. Usually, you can expect to pay anywhere from ₤ 50 to ₤ 300 for mobile key replacement services.
2. How long does it require to replace a car key?
A lot of mobile car key replacement services can complete the task within 30 to 60 minutes, depending on the key type and complexity of the programming.
3. Do I need to have my original key to get a replacement?
In most cases, having the initial key is not needed. Service technicians can frequently produce a brand-new key utilizing the vehicle identification number (VIN) or through the car's lock system.
4. Will a mobile key replacement service void my car guarantee?
Mobile key replacement services do not typically void car service warranties. However, it is always best to examine your service warranty terms and speak with your car dealership if in doubt.
5. Can I program my car key myself?
Some keys can be configured by the owner, depending upon the car design. However, for a lot of modern-day vehicles with transponder keys or smart fobs, professional programming is advised.
